Football Buckeyes

30 Super Bowl Desserts to Whip Up If You Wanna Wow Your Friends on Game Day (2)

Chocolate + peanut butter is a legendary combo that can’t be beat, and these traditional candies can easily be shaped into footballs for a little bit more of a ~sporty~ dessert. Trust us, they’re so much better than just putting out a bowl of Reese's cups.

Cracker Jack & Pretzel Treats

30 Super Bowl Desserts to Whip Up If You Wanna Wow Your Friends on Game Day (4)

Buy me some peanuts and cracker jacks…oh, oops, wrong sport? These little bites are held together with marshmallows, peanuts, pretzels, and cracker jacks, and they're always in season. Plus, they take 30 minutes tops to make, so you can throw them together during the pregame coverage.

Puppy Chow

30 Super Bowl Desserts to Whip Up If You Wanna Wow Your Friends on Game Day (8)

Chex cereal, chocolate chips, peanut butter, and powdered sugar. That’s it. That’s the recipe. Make extra, because the bowl may not make it past the first quarter.

What kind of desserts are you going to make if there is a celebration at home? ›

We favor desserts made in individual portions, such as cookies and cupcakes, or ones that can be easily portioned out—think bar cookies, sheet cakes, and Bundts—so there is less to fuss over at the last minute. We have included a few easy treats, like fruit crisps, that you could scoop and serve at the party.

What is the hardest dessert to make at home? ›

Desserts like chocolate soufflé are known to be challenging. Your chances of baking the ideal chocolate soufflé will increase if you carefully whisk and fold the meringue and wait patiently until the buzzer sounds before opening the oven. Meringues are sensitive to humidity, temperature, and movement.
